The Emir of Rano, Dr Tafida Abubakar Ila II, died on Saturday hours after he was hospitalised on Friday. His Rano emirate is one of four new emirates created in Kano in the wake of the balkanisation of the Kano emirate.
He died on Saturday at Nassarwa Specialist Hospital at about 4:45pm after a brief illness.
